SHANGHAI (AP) David Ferrer rallied to beat fellow Spanish player Feliciano Lopez 6-7 (5), 6-3, 6-3 to reach the finals of the Shanghai Masters on Saturday.

The fifth-ranked Ferrer, who clinched a spot in the ATP World Tour Finals this week, lost the first set for the third match in a row. Ferrer had saved three match points in his third-round win over Juan Carlos Ferrero and beat Andy Roddick in the quarterfinals in a third-set tiebreaker.

Although Lopez is ranked 23 spots below Ferrer, he had a 6-1 record against his countryman on hard courts coming into the match and had beaten three seeded players in straight sets on his way to the semifinals.

He had also beaten Ferrer two years ago in the second round in Shanghai.

I know the record with him, but I tried to refocus on my game,'' he said.I had confidence with me, with my game.''

Lopez was the more aggressive player in the first set, coming in behind his big serve and backhand slice repeatedly to finish off points at the net. After going down 4-1 in the tiebreaker, Lopez hit three big serves and a running backhand crosscourt winner to come back to take the set.

But Ferrer rebounded in the second, breaking Lopez in the third game when Lopez hit a slice backhand wide. He then got the decisive break in the third set when Lopez missed another shot badly wide while serving at 3-4.

Maybe today I played the better match of this week,'' he said.When I lost the first set, I tried to forget the tiebreak and I tried to focus again. I played better in the second and the third.''

Ferrer is attempting to win his first Masters-level tournament and will face either second-seeded Andy Murray or Japan's Kei Nishikori in the final. Ferrer played both of his potential opponents last week at the Japan Open in Tokyo, beating Nishikori in the first round and falling to Murray - the eventual champion - in the semifinals.
